ABSTRACT

A cohort study measured the occurrence and risk factors of nosocomial infections in the neonatal intensive care unit of Abha general hospital, Saudi Arabia. Of 401 neonates who stayed at least 48 hours in the unit, 77 developed infections, a period prevalence of 19.2% and an incidence of 13.7 infections per 1000 patient-days. The most frequent infections were: pneumonia [50.0%], primary bloodstream [40.9%] and skin and soft tissues [6.5%]. In logistic regression analysis, mechanical ventilation [OR = 2.69, 95% CI: 1.39-5.19] and total parenteral nutrition [OR = 5.62, 95% CI: 2.78-11.35] were identified as significant risk factors. Neonates suffering from nosocomial infections had more than 3 times the risk of dying compared to neonates free of infection

ABSTRACT

Therapeutic trial of Minocycline hydrochloride [Minocin] in 13 male patients with uncomplicated acute gonorrhoea attending the special treatment clinic of A.B.U. teaching hospital, Zaria, was carried out, using a total dose of 900 mg [200 mg at the start followed by 100 mg 12 hourly for 4 days]. It is the first reported trial with this drug in Nigeria. Two of the patients got reinfected and were dropped from the trial. One failed, and ten representing 91%, were cured. It is suggested that a repeat trial in a larger population should be carried out, preferably with the 300 mg single dose, which with no doubt will be the most convenient regimen for both the patient and the doctor in our present local setting
